HD 213240

HD 213240 is a yellow main sequence star located approximately 133 light years (41 parsecs) away in the constellation Grus. The magnitudes were m=6.80 and M=3.75. It is a metal-rich star and more evolved than our sun. Its age has been calculated as being anywhere from 2.7 to 4.6 billion years.[1] A red dwarf companion star was detected in 2005 with a projected separation of 3898 AU.[1]

Planetary system

The Geneva extrasolar planet search team discovered a planet orbiting this star in 2001.[2]
